
Organic Cotton Socks, Fox Fibre
Knitted in Nara, Japan using undyed organic cotton originally developed by Sally Fox (Fox Fibre). Grown by Alvarez Farms in New Mexico, USA and spun by Taishoboseki in Osaka, Japan. The natural green and brown colors were iron mordanted to deepen the shade.
